You Can Become a Trusted Source with Top of Mind Awareness Marketing
As budgets tighten and potential customers must shop more carefully, marketing techniques must adapt. Making sure that your products and services are the first thing potential clients and current clients think of when they recognize a need or a want is key. This concept, known as top of mind awareness (TOMA) marketing, is about improving brand awareness. Creating a structure that keeps your brand name elevated takes a detailed plan.

Names Matter: Top of Mind Awareness Marketing as Title
One of the most obvious methods of top of mind awareness marketing is the placement of a product name as the product itself. With the right placement marketing, your business name can stand in as a title for the product of service itself.
To that end, your marketing plan needs to be designed to incorporate the name directly into the logo. Color choices will also make a difference in your logo design. Consistency in those color choices may limit other packaging choices, but a baseline color for the name of your business in the logo will give you a place to pivot.
Colors that coordinate with your name on the logo will cause it to blend in. Colors that contrast with the name on your logo will make the entire package stand out. As you create the range of your offerings, consider display options that will draw the eye to the shelves where your products stand.
Placement Increases Top of Mind Awareness
Make sure that your marketing plan includes control over placement. Once your products are on the shelf, they need to be highly visible. If your products are edible, your marketing plan might include a launch on end caps.
New products on an end cap with a taste-testing station in front of them will reach potential clients in the store. Posting reviews online will increase the views and range of views on your products. Consistency in the marketing features, listed below, will subtly extend your message:
- Product name font
- Font size and color
- Logo color and size
The percentage of your packaging that’s dedicated to your chosen colors and text will create a memory for potential clients to rely on. Multiple packages, properly displayed, can create an additional visual pattern that clients can look for even while browsing.
Boosting Online Popularity Through Personalities
Of course, there are many products and services that shoppers purchase directly online. Careful placement of your products in the hands of people who are popular in your targeted demographic will increase top of mind awareness success.
If you’re selling fitness products for women over the age of 50, finding a popular fitness instructor on social media to use your product during their workout can create an association between the social media, the action and the product.
You can increase the strength of the association by boosting the number of “pings” that your brand makes in a single placement. If you sell a workout drink powder that balances electrolytes, make sure you also provide your chosen social media personality with a blending bottle with your logo color and name printed on it.
These connections are subtle, and product placement needs to be casual to be effective. If you want to build a stronger connection between the social media personality and their viewers, consider putting a promo at the end of the video and offering a discount to boost your chances of sales.
